Subject: Re: [PATCH 20/28] mfd: arizona: Remove #ifdef guards for PM related functions
Date: Mon, 8 Aug 2022 11:43:31 +0100	[thread overview]
Message-ID: <2c5c063b-da58-1f6f-5422-1ada3dabb90a@opensource.cirrus.com> (raw)
In-Reply-To: <T2KAGR.KY35O6CZFRQ83@crapouillou.net>

On 08/08/2022 11:06, Paul Cercueil wrote:
> Hi Richard,
> 
> Le lun., août 8 2022 at 10:53:54 +0100, Richard Fitzgerald 
> <rf@opensource.cirrus.com> a écrit :
>> On 07/08/2022 15:52, Paul Cercueil wrote:
>>> Only export the arizona_pm_ops if CONFIG_PM is set, but leave the
>>> suspend/resume functions (and related code) outside #ifdef guards.
>>>
>>> If CONFIG_PM is not set, the arizona_pm_ops will be defined as
>>> "static __maybe_unused", and the structure plus all the callbacks will
>>> be automatically dropped by the compiler.
>>>
>>> The advantage is then that these functions are now always compiled
>>> independently of any Kconfig option, and thanks to that bugs and
>>> regressions are easier to catch.
